  parent_ptes:
    The reverse mapping for the pte/ptes pointing at this page's spt. If
    parent_ptes bit 0 is zero, only one spte points at this pages and
    parent_ptes points at this single spte, otherwise, there exists multiple
    sptes pointing at this page and (parent_ptes & ~0x1) points at a data
    structure with a list of parent_ptes.
